VANCOUVER — The Vancouver Canucks will be without star forward Elias Pettersson as they take on the Tampa Bay Lightning on Sunday. 

The team says the Swedish centre is considered day-to-day with an upper-body injury. 

Pettersson notched an assist in Vancouver's 4-3 overtime loss to the Washington Capitals on Friday. 

He did not participate in the optional morning skate on Sunday, and head coach Bruce Boudreau called his absence a "maintenance day." 

Pettersson, 23, sits third on the team in scoring with 42 points (18 goals, 24 assists) in 59 games this season.

He played just 26 games in the pandemic-condensed 2020-21 season after suffering a season-ending wrist injury.
